1 #!/bin/sh
2 # S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
3 #
4 # link vmlinux
5 #
6 # vmlinux is linked from the objects in vmlinux.a and $(KBUILD_VMLINUX_LIBS).
7 # vmlinux.a contains objects that are linked unconditionally.
8 # $(KBUILD_VMLINUX_LIBS) are archives which are linked conditionally
9 # (not within --whole-archive), and do not require symbol indexes added.
10 #
11 # vmlinux
12 # ^
13 # |
14 # +--< vmlinux.a
15 # |
16 # +--< $(KBUILD_VMLINUX_LIBS)
17 # | +--< lib/lib.a + more
18 # |
19 # +-< ${kallsymso} (see description in KALLSYMS section)
20 #
21 # vmlinux version (uname -v) cannot be updated during normal
22 # descending-into-subdirs phase since we do not yet know if we need to
23 # update vmlinux.
24 # Therefore this step is delayed until just before final link of vmlinux.
25 #
26 # System.map is generated to document addresses of all kernel symbols

107 # generate .BTF typeinfo from DWARF debuginfo
108 # ${1} - vmlinux image
109 # ${2} - file to dump raw BTF data into
110 gen_btf()
111 {
112 local pahole_ver
113
114 if ! [ -x "$(command -v ${PAHOLE})" ]; then
115 echo >&2 "BTF: ${1}: pahole (${PAHOLE}) is not available"
116 return 1
117 fi
118
119 pahole_ver=$(${PAHOLE} --version | sed -E 's/v([0-9]+)\.([0-9]+)/\1\2/')
120 if [ "${pahole_ver}" -lt "116" ]; then
121 echo >&2 "BTF: ${1}: pahole version $(${PAHOLE} --version) is too old, need at least v1.16"
122 return 1
123 fi
124
125 vmlinux_link ${1}
126
127 info "BTF" ${2}
128 LLVM_OBJCOPY="${OBJCOPY}" ${PAHOLE} -J ${PAHOLE_FLAGS} ${1}
129
130 # Create ${2} which contains just .BTF section but no symbols. Add
131 # SHF_ALLOC because .BTF will be part of the vmlinux image. --strip-all
132 # deletes all symbols including __start_BTF and __stop_BTF, which will
133 # be redefined in the linker script. Add 2>/dev/null to suppress GNU
134 # objcopy warnings: "empty loadable segment detected at ..."
135 ${OBJCOPY} --only-section=.BTF --set-section-flags .BTF=alloc,readonly \
136 --strip-all ${1} ${2} 2>/dev/null
137 # Change e_type to ET_REL so that it can be used to link final vmlinux.
138 # GNU ld 2.35+ and lld do not allow an ET_EXEC input.
139 if is_enabled CONFIG_CPU_BIG_ENDIAN; then
140 et_rel='\0\1'
141 else
142 et_rel='\1\0'
143 fi
144 printf "${et_rel}" | dd of=${2} conv=notrunc bs=1 seek=16 status=none
145 }

237 kallsymso=""
238 kallsymso_prev=""
239 kallsyms_vmlinux=""
240 if is_enabled CONFIG_KALLSYMS; then
241
242 # kallsyms support
243 # Generate section listing all symbols and add it into vmlinux
244 # It's a three step process:
245 # 1) Link .tmp_vmlinux.kallsyms1 so it has all symbols and sections,
246 # but __kallsyms is empty.
247 # Running kallsyms on that gives us .tmp_kallsyms1.o with
248 # the right size
249 # 2) Link .tmp_vmlinux.kallsyms2 so it now has a __kallsyms section of
250 # the right size, but due to the added section, some
251 # addresses have shifted.
252 # From here, we generate a correct .tmp_vmlinux.kallsyms2.o
253 # 3) That link may have expanded the kernel image enough that
254 # more linker branch stubs / trampolines had to be added, which
255 # introduces new names, which further expands kallsyms. Do another
256 # pass if that is the case. In theory it's possible this results
257 # in even more stubs, but unlikely.
258 # KALLSYMS_EXTRA_PASS=1 may also used to debug or work around
259 # other bugs.
260 # 4) The correct ${kallsymso} is linked into the final vmlinux.
261 #
262 # a) Verify that the System.map from vmlinux matches the map from
263 # ${kallsymso}.
264
265 kallsyms_step 1
266 kallsyms_step 2
267
268 # step 3
269 size1=$(${CONFIG_SHELL} "${srctree}/scripts/file-size.sh" ${kallsymso_prev})
270 size2=$(${CONFIG_SHELL} "${srctree}/scripts/file-size.sh" ${kallsymso})
271
272 if [ $size1 -ne $size2 ] || [ -n "${KALLSYMS_EXTRA_PASS}" ]; then
273 kallsyms_step 3
274 fi
275 fi
